WHEREAS, The accomplishments and achievements of workers from
diverse industries and sectors deserve recognition, as they have
shaped the fabric of our nation and helped establish a
foundation for a brighter future; and
WHEREAS, It is essential to express gratitude and
appreciation for the commitment and resilience demonstrated by
workers, particularly during challenging times when their
efforts have been paramount in ensuring the stability and
continuity of essential services; and
WHEREAS, Labor Day presents an opportunity to reflect upon
the significance of job security, fair wages, decent working
conditions and the protection of workers' rights; and
WHEREAS, Through their collective power and unwavering
dedication, workers have consistently advocated for the
betterment of the quality of life for all individuals; therefore
be it
R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ives honor and
recognize the contributions of workers on Labor Day, expressing
gratitude for their relentless efforts in promoting growth and
prosperity; and be it further
R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ives reaffirm its
commitment to safeguarding workers' rights, improving workplace
conditions and ensuring fair treatment for all employees,
regardless of their occupation or background; and be it further
RESOLVED, That the House of Representatives encourage
employers to foster a safe and healthy work environment,
implementing policies that prioritize the well-being and
personal development of their workforce; and be it further
